2DPA 217X: Materials,Methods,and Meanings
3.00 Credits
Massachusetts College of Art and Design
Building on the foundations of Drawing Studio I, this course surveys a broad repertoire of contemporary and historical drawing techniques and processes and develops students' handling of traditional and non-traditional art materials. Projects are carefully designed to provide thorough instruction in fundamental drawing principles, while offering scope for imagination, experimentation and innovative approaches to visual problem solving. Class discussion, demonstrations and critiques will be geared tosupport each student's investigations and aspirations. 3 credits (E).
